Let's look at two examples of someone /drawing / painting in real life.
The first is someone at a fair that has to draw a quick sketch of passer by in, lets say 4 minutes.
The second is Michelangelo painting the Sistine Chapel in what I believe was four years.
Now lets imagine a spectrum in painting / drawing in which the quick sketcher is 0 and Michelango is 100.
If you took any artist, you may not be able to give them an exact score of 0-100 on this imagined scale, but you would have a rough idea of roughly which end of this imaginary scale they would fall.
Now let's look at rendering for adult VN/games. I am not saying that L&P is the Michelango or rendering of VN, but he is clearly more towards that end of the spectrum, in part because of the time and effort that he spends on each render.
Now you have renders at the other end of the scale - lets say NLT Media who are prolific in terms of speed of updates and speed of finishing a VN. I would describe the renders as adequate or sufficient - to tell the story that they want to tell in the speed they want to tell, and many readers are very happy with stories that these renders tell.
Many developers would sit somewhere in the middle of these two both in terms of quality and quantity.
The question is not whether L&P can produce stunning renders of gorgeous women with perfect framing and light effects.
It is that whether he can produce enough renders of high enough quality to tell the story he envisages in a number of years that is a short enough period of time that his Patreon supporters are happy.
(This why L&P is very careful not to directly answer any question of how long it will take him to finish the remaining 17 and a bit playable days. He either avoids the question, does nt answer it, or goes on the offensive as a deflection strategy).
For most developers, if they had a choice to spend fifteen minutes to get a render to 95% quality, or 30 minutes to get a render to 100% quality, they would choose the former, as they know the importance of getting a story told within a period of time. We all know that L&P would spend the extra time, with ever decreasing returns.
